What is Ledger Live Login?

Ledger Live Login is the process of accessing the Ledger Live application using your Ledger hardware wallet as the authentication factor. Ledger Live itself is a companion app for Ledger hardware devices that lets you view balances, send/receive crypto, buy, swap and stake — but you don't sign into it with an email and password; instead the Ledger device (PIN + secure element) is used to authorize actions. How Ledger Live Login works (quick)

When you open Ledger Live, you connect and unlock your Ledger device with your PIN. Ledger Live reads public addresses from the device and asks the device to cryptographically sign transactions. There is no central account credential stored by Ledger Live — private keys remain offline inside the hardware device. Troubleshooting common Ledger Live Login issues

If Ledger Live fails to detect your device: try a different USB cable/port, unlock the device, ensure the device firmware is up-to-date, and reinstall Ledger Live from the official site.
